The Italjet Millennium 100 was a single cylinder, two-stroke standard produced by Italjet in 2008.

Engine[edit | edit source]

The engine was a liquid cooled single cylinder, two-stroke. A 52.0mm bore x 47.6mm stroke result in a displacement of just 101.0 cubic centimeters.

Drive[edit | edit source]

The bike has a automatic transmission. Power was moderated via the automatic.

Chassis[edit | edit source]

It came with a 120/70-12 front tire and a 120/70-12 rear tire. Stopping was achieved via single disc in the front and a expanding brake (drum brake) in the rear. The front suspension was a telescopic fork 35mm while the rear was equipped with a hydraulic shock absorber, adjustable pre-load (72mm travel),. The Millennium 100 was fitted with a 3.04 Gallon (11.50 Liters) fuel tank. The bike weighed just 231.49 pounds (105.0 Kg).
